Abstract

A method of collecting consistent flow statistics through multiple congestion points within a multi-service switch/router is enabled by computing a payload length of each traffic unit received from a fabric of the switch/router. A PHY-level header containing the payload length, a class of service and a service ID is appended to the switch-internal encapsulated payload. Information associated with the PHY-level header is used at physical level congestion points to collect consistent flow statistics.
